Rimantas Virbickas is an artist whose upbringing was steeped in creativity, as he was born into a family of artists. This atmosphere nurtured his talent from an early age, making painting a natural part of his life since childhood.

Through the years, Rimantas has steadily honed and refined his artistic abilities, attaining mastery by unwavering dedication and practice. While his technique and style have undergone transformation over time, landscape painting has remained his preferred genre. He sustains a deep, sensitive connection to nature, frequently drawing on vivid childhood recollections of summers in the countryside for inspiration.

His landscapes are notable for their gentle, romantic, and sometimes nostalgic illumination. Rather than depicting tumultuous weather or dramatic events, Rimantas gravitates towards subjects such as sunsets by the sea and lakes illuminated by golden dawn light. With an array of warm, appealing colors, he infuses these scenes with a sense of treasured summer moments.

The art of Rimantas Virbickas has attracted admirers from around the world, and many of his pieces now belong to private collections in America, Europe, and faraway places such as Jamaica and India. His paintings continue to radiate beauty and warmth wherever they are showcased.

About this artwork+

In the painting, a woman stands alone on a city street, viewed from behind. She captures attention with her vibrant red dress and matching red umbrella, creating a striking contrast against the primarily muted, reflective background suggestive of a wet street. The texture of the painting adds depth, emphasizing the roughness of the street and the soft, blurred lights of the city, which shine like distant beacons. Her stance and the presence of other indistinct figures in the background evoke a sense of solitude amidst urban bustling. Her black shoes and the bag she carries are small but significant details that ground her in the reality of a rainy city day. Warm golden and yellow hues envelop the structures and sky, giving a luminous glow that diffuses through the rain.
